Apple TV Plus: which exclusive shows can you watch on the streaming service?

Apple’s streaming service Apple TV Plus features an all-original lineup with big exclusives that look to hook in audiences already juggling subscriptions to services like Netflix, Prime Video and Disney Plus

Apple TV Plus is a yet another video streaming subscription service trying to muscle in on the established order and bring high quality content to a broader, family audience.

What’s on the service and what can we expect to see in the future? We’ve listed the various series and movies below.

Apple TV Plus shows & movies

Amazing Stories

Steven Spielberg, who until recently decried streaming services, has resurrected anthology series Amazing Stories with his production outfit Amblin.

Dickinson

Hailee Steinfeld stars as American poet Emily Dickinson in this period drama and coming-of-age story with a modern sensibility and tone.

For All Mankind

For All Mankind is Ronald D. Moore’s answer to the question “what if the Russians beat the US to the Moon?”. The answer is the race to escalate even further into space.

The Morning Show

Described as an exploration of “the unique challenges faced by the women and men who carry out this daily televised ritual”, The Morning Show stars Jennifer Aniston, Reese Witherspoon and Steve Carell and has already been commissioned for two seasons.

Servant

Psychological thriller Servant follows a Philadelphia couple in mourning after a tragedy creates a rift in their marriage. Enter a mysterious force that inhabits their home and shakes the couple’s beliefs to their core.

 

Little America

Kumail Nanjiani spoke about growing up in Iowa (and then Chicago) after moving from Pakistan. He talked about immigrants, specifically immigrants working regular jobs and getting on with their lives. This show tells the story of those immigrants fitting into to American life.

See

See features Jason Momoa and Alfre Woodard as survivors in a future where the human race has lost the ability of sight. Conflict ensues when it emerges a set of twins with sight have been born and a link to the past that some would like to keep hidden.

Helpsters

Sesame Workshop and Apple have teamed up to create Helpsters, a new preschool team. Helpsters will be focusing on helping kids learn to code.

 

Truth Be Told

Truth Be Told stars Octavia Spencer as a podcaster reopening the case that made her a national sensation but may have put an innocent man behind bars (Aaron Paul).
